Ground broken for DTU’s new electromagnetic test centre

In the coming years, the unique test centre will be constructed in such a way as not to disrupt DTU’s existing test facility, where measurements are carried out for the European Space Agency, ESA.

DTU sharpens its electrotechnology profile

The University now strengthens its research in the field of electrotechnology. Special focus will be on electronic design, energy, electromagnetism, automation, and acoustics.
